是什么导致计算机程序变成泥球?是否有可能从这种反模式中恢复?是否有可以应用的经过验证的重构方法?
我正在为SQLException编写通用记录器,我想获取传递给PreparedStatement的参数,该怎么做?我能够得到他们的数量.
ParameterMetaData metaData = query.getParameterMetaData();
parameterCount = metaData.getParameterCount();
Run Code Online (Sandbox Code Playgroud) 我正在寻找一个自动保存文件的eclipse配置或插件(所以我不必使用Ctrl + S).它可以在失去焦点或一段时间内完成.我想我看到了类似的东西(我知道IDEA有它),但我现在无法找到它.
在我的批处理文件中,我想将多个参数传递给其他应用程序.
现在我做到了
app.exe %1 %2
Run Code Online (Sandbox Code Playgroud)
它只能传递两个参数,但我想通过传递给该批次的所有参数(我宁愿不写%1%2%3%4 ...)
有什么神奇的方法可以做到吗?
有没有办法让maven寻找新版本的依赖项?
例如,我有commons-lang commons-lang 2.3
版本2.4可能会出来,我不知道.我宁愿不手动检查(在这种情况下通过写入2.4),因为我有很多依赖项.我想我看到一些技巧让maven使用最新版本.
例如,我喜欢
someform:somepanel:somebutton
当我执行jQuery("#someform:somepanel:somebutton")时,它返回someform,如何自动转义该id?
编辑:
我想做这样的事情
jQuery(somefunction("#someform:somepanel:somebutton"))
Run Code Online (Sandbox Code Playgroud) 现在示例我有一个主框架包含jtable显示所有客户信息,并且有一个创建按钮来打开一个允许用户创建新客户的新JFrame.我不希望用户可以打开多个创建框架.任何swing组件或API都可以做到这一点?或者如何禁用主框架?像JDialog这样的东西.
ServletOutputStream output = response.getOutputStream();
output.write(byte[]);
Run Code Online (Sandbox Code Playgroud)
将文件写入javax.servlet.ServletOutputStream的最有效方法是什么?
编辑:
如果使用NIO,这不会更有效吗?
我已经安装了NuGet,如何使用它?
我看了视频,我试过了
>Add-Package log4j
Command "Add" is not valid.
>
Run Code Online (Sandbox Code Playgroud)
它不起作用,我在命令窗口输入.
编辑:
我使用VS2010,我构建WindowsForm应用程序,而不是ASP.NET.
例如
public interface IWMPSettings
[DispId(101)]
bool autoStart { get; set; }
[DispId(102)]
int balance { get; set; }
Run Code Online (Sandbox Code Playgroud)
它是有用的还是只是为编译器自动生成的?什么是COM调度标识符以及何时在.NET上下文中需要它们?
java ×3
.net ×2
c# ×2
autosave ×1
batch-file ×1
command-line ×1
eclipse ×1
escaping ×1
file ×1
jdbc ×1
jframe ×1
jquery ×1
jsf ×1
maven-2 ×1
nio ×1
nuget ×1
parameters ×1
performance ×1
plugins ×1
recovery ×1
refactoring ×1
seam ×1
servlets ×1
sql ×1
sqlexception ×1
swing ×1
windows ×1
winforms ×1